### How Pondwick Handles Encoding Detection

When users upload text files, Pondwick sniffs the first 8KB to guess the encoding. It's usually right, but legacy files from older tools sometimes get misread as Latin-1 and show garbled characters. If a customer reports "weird symbols," ask for the original file and check the detected encoding in the upload log. The override steps and a list of known problem formats are on our internal page.

dashboard of taduf-yagap = https://confluence.tolvaqsys.internal/display/display/projects/display

## Step 2: Declare inputs

Hermeticity in Forgecell 5 means no network or host toolchain access during builds. Plugin authors must declare every input explicitly; anything undeclared fails the sandbox check. Vendored tarballs go through the Quarrybox cache, and environment variables are stripped except those whitelisted per target. Do not rely on the legacy Brickyard resolver — it is removed. Migrate your manifest first, then run the dry-run verifier. The sandbox expects the following configuration values at build time.

service settings:
FRAMIR_LOG_LEVEL=debug
FRAMIR_METRICS_HOST=metrics.framir.tolvaqcorp.corp
FRAMIR_POOL_SIZE=16

**Q: Sproutly skipped my watering window — what gives?**

Usually it's because the moisture sensor reported above the threshold, so Sproutly decided your ficus was fine. Check the skip log in the dashboard before filing anything. If the sensor reading looks bogus, recalibrate it from the device menu. Still stuck? Ping the Greenhouse Apps team at the address below.

pager mailbox: holius@nelvrogrid.internal

### Cold Start Mitigation — Parcelwing Handlers

If p99 latency spikes after a deploy, the warmer pool has likely drained. Re-arm it by scaling the `keepwarm` schedule to one ping per minute per region. The warmer authenticates against the Duskmere gateway, so the invoking environment must carry credentials. Add this line to the handler's `.env` before redeploying:

vault entry, fadup-tagag: RELAY_SECRET8=2fd92179